The search for "hd movie hub 300mb top" content will likely evolve rather than disappear. As the VVC (Versatile Video Coding/H.266) codec matures and sees wider hardware adoption, the efficiency of video compression will take another massive leap forward. In the coming years, we may see the standard shift from 300MB 720p files to 300MB full 1080p files with HDR data included. As long as data costs and storage limitations exist, the demand for highly efficient, hyper-compressed media hubs will remain a cornerstone of global internet culture.
